National Merit Scholarship FAQ

How do I designate Macalester as my first choice school with the National Merit Scholarship Corporation?

National Merit Finalists should log in to the National Merit Scholarship Corporation web site (osa.nationalmerit.org) to designate their first choice school. More information is available from National Merit Scholarship Corporation.

National Merit Finalists must designate Macalester as first choice to receive a National Merit Scholarship.

Does Macalester have a deadline for designating Macalester as first choice?

No, Macalester does not have an institutional deadline. Students must comply with the National Merit procedures and deadlines, however.

What happens if I am awarded a National Merit Scholarship that is sponsored by a non-Macalester entity?

  • A student may receive only one National Merit Scholarship, so a student who receives a National Merit Scholarship that is sponsored by a corporation or by National Merit Scholarship Corporation will not receive a Macalester-sponsored National Merit Scholarship.
  • If the non-Macalester-sponsored National Merit Scholarship is not renewable (some are available for the student’s first year only), Macalester will provide an award of $2,000 in the student’s subsequent years ($1000 per semester for up to six semesters). This award will usually be provided in the form of a DeWitt Wallace Distinguished Scholarship.
  • If the non-Macalester-sponsored National Merit Scholarship is less than $2,000 per year, Macalester will provide funds to make the award equal to $2,000 per year. For example, if a National Merit Scholar receives a corporate-sponsored National Merit Scholarship of $1,500 per year, Macalester will provide an additional $500 per year. This additional funding will usually be provided in the form of a DeWitt Wallace Distinguished Scholarship.

How are National Merit Scholarships renewed?

Macalester does not have renewal requirements for National Merit Scholarships, but National Merit Scholarship Corporation does. Students must follow the National Merit Scholarship Corporation procedures to renew their National Merit Scholarships.
